The Whidbey Island Skagits, also called the Lower Skagits, lived in central and north Whidbey Island. Langley is a city in Island County, Washington, United States.It sits near the south end of Whidbey Island, overlooking the Saratoga Passage.It is the third largest incorporated area on Whidbey. The history of the NAS Whidbey Island dates back to January 1941 when the Office of the Chief of Naval Operations ordered 13th Naval District to explore a new location for the seaplanes operating in the Puget Sound area. Naval Air Station Whidbey Island (NASWI) is located in Oak Harbor, WA, on beautiful Whidbey Island, part of Island County, which is in the northwest corner of Washington State, 90 miles north of Seattle; approximately a 2-3 hour drive depending on traffic.
